Gouvia

Gouvia is a village and resort beside a natural harbour on , . It is situated around 8 km North of . It is separated from the Bay of Gouvia to the south by a headland on which is found the village of .

The at Gouvia was a shipyard built by the Republic of Venice during their rule over the island of . It was located on the west side of what used to be called "Govino Bay", the current location of the modern village of Gouvia.

The Capodistrias Museum – Center of Capodistrian Studies is a museum dedicated to the memory and life's work of Ioannis Kapodistrias. It is located in the area Koukouritsa of Evropouli in , Greece. is situated 3 km southeast of Gouvia.

is a suburb of , located 6.8 km north of the city centre. It is named after Christophoros Kontokalis, a sea captain and shipowner who was awarded the estate by the Venetians after his successful participation in the Battle of Lepanto.
